What Size Battery Do You Need for a 2000W Inverter?

Short A 2000W inverter typically requires a 200-400Ah battery bank using 12V batteries, or 100-200Ah with 24V systems. Exact sizing depends on runtime needs, depth of discharge limits, and battery type.
